1.2 Acetaminophen
Acetaminophen is an efficient painkiller and fever reducer, commonly advised for headaches, toothaches, and aches connected with colds. Unlike NSAIDs, acetaminophen does not reduce inflammation but is generally gentler on the stomach.
1.3 Opioids
Opioids are powerful pain relievers utilized for extreme pain, such as post-surgical pain or pain from cancer. Due to their capacity for addiction and withdrawal signs, they are typically recommended for brief durations and under stringent medical supervision.
1.4 Topical Analgesics
Topical analgesics are applied straight to the skin and can provide localized pain relief. They are especially reliable for joint pain and muscle aches and frequently contain active ingredients such as lidocaine or menthol.

Every medication includes possible adverse effects. While some may be moderate and manageable, others can be serious and require instant medical attention. Common adverse effects connected with pain relief drugs consist of:
NSAIDs: Stomach pain, heartburn, and increased risk of bleeding.Acetaminophen: Risk of liver damage if taken in extreme doses.Opioids: Dependence, tolerance, and threat of overdose.Topical Analgesics: Skin inflammation, soreness, or rash at the application website.
Patients must always read labels thoroughly and speak with health care service providers about possible adverse effects and management methods.
